Increased Demand for Cloud Services

As businesses continue their digital transformation journeys, the demand for cloud services is surging. According to Gartner, global end-user spending on public cloud services is projected to grow by 18.4% annually, indicating a robust trajectory for cloud adoption. This rising demand translates to a greater need for skilled AWS cloud engineers capable of designing, implementing, and managing cloud solutions. As more companies migrate their operations to the cloud, the competition for cloud engineering roles will intensify. This trend emphasizes the importance for professionals to stay updated with the latest AWS services and best practices to remain relevant in the job market. For instance, companies like Netflix and Airbnb rely heavily on AWS for their operations, creating a constant need for skilled engineers to maintain and innovate cloud infrastructures.

Continuous Learning and Skill Development

In a rapidly evolving field like cloud engineering, continuous learning is paramount. AWS regularly updates its platform with new features and services, and cloud engineers must keep pace with these changes. Online learning platforms, such as Coursera and Udacity, offer specialized courses and certifications that help professionals enhance their skills. Moreover, AWS provides a plethora of resources, including webinars and workshops. For example, AWS’s certification programs, such as the AWS Certified Solutions Architect and AWS Certified DevOps Engineer, are designed to validate the skills required to leverage AWS services effectively. Professionals who engage in lifelong learning are not only more employable but also better equipped to tackle the complex challenges that come with remote work in cloud engineering.

Advanced Collaboration Tools

The increase in remote work has spurred the development of advanced collaboration tools that facilitate teamwork across geographical boundaries. Platforms like Slack, Microsoft Teams, and Zoom have become staples for remote AWS teams, allowing for real-time communication and project management. Furthermore, tools such as AWS Cloud9 enable developers to write, run, and debug code collaboratively in the cloud, breaking down barriers that once hindered remote collaboration. The integration of AWS services with popular project management tools like Jira and Trello further enhances productivity. As these tools continue to evolve, cloud engineers will find it easier to work together seamlessly, regardless of their locations.

Focus on Cybersecurity

With the rise of remote work, cybersecurity has become a top priority for organizations leveraging AWS. As cloud environments grow more complex, the need for robust security measures is more critical than ever. AWS provides a range of security services, but it falls upon cloud engineers to implement best practices and ensure compliance with regulations. This focus on cybersecurity will shape job descriptions and required skills for remote AWS cloud engineers, with an increasing emphasis on expertise in cloud security frameworks and practices. For instance, understanding AWS Identity and Access Management (IAM) and the AWS Shared Responsibility Model will become essential skills for remote cloud engineers. The rise of cyber threats has made it imperative for professionals to prioritize security in their cloud architectures.

AWS Solutions Architect

Amazon, Netflix, Capital One

  • Core Responsibilities

    • Design and deploy scalable, highly available, and fault-tolerant systems on AWS.

    • Collaborate with development teams to implement cloud-based solutions that meet business needs.

    • Provide expert guidance on AWS best practices and cloud architecture.

  • Required Skills

    • Proficiency in AWS services like EC2, S3, RDS, and VPC.

    • Strong understanding of cloud security and compliance frameworks.

    • Familiarity with infrastructure as code (IaC) tools, such as AWS CloudFormation or Terraform.

AWS DevOps Engineer

Spotify, Airbnb, Slack

  • Core Responsibilities

    • Implement CI/CD pipelines to automate the software development lifecycle using AWS services.

    • Monitor and optimize system performance and security in a cloud environment.

    • Collaborate with development teams to ensure seamless integration and deployment of applications.

  • Required Skills

    • Experience with AWS tools like CodePipeline, CodeBuild, and CodeDeploy.

    • Proficiency in scripting languages such as Python, Bash, or Ruby.

    • Familiarity with containerization technologies like Docker and orchestration tools like Kubernetes.

AWS Cloud Security Engineer

IBM, Wells Fargo, Deloitte

  • Core Responsibilities

    • Develop and implement security policies and controls for AWS environments.

    • Conduct security assessments and audits to identify vulnerabilities in cloud architectures.

    • Collaborate with cross-functional teams to ensure compliance with regulatory requirements.

  • Required Skills

    • In-depth knowledge of AWS security services such as IAM, AWS Shield, and AWS WAF.

    • Experience with security frameworks like NIST, ISO 27001, and CIS benchmarks.

    • Strong analytical skills and familiarity with security monitoring tools.

AWS Data Engineer

Uber, LinkedIn, Target

  • Core Responsibilities

    • Design and implement data pipelines and ETL processes using AWS services.

    • Manage and optimize data storage in AWS S3, Redshift, and DynamoDB.

    • Work with data scientists and analysts to ensure data availability for analytics and reporting.

  • Required Skills

    • Proficiency in SQL and programming languages like Python or Java.

    • Experience with AWS data services such as Glue, Kinesis, and QuickSight.

    • Understanding of big data technologies like Hadoop and Spark is a plus.

AWS Cloud Consultant

Accenture, Capgemini, Rackspace

  • Core Responsibilities

    • Assess client needs and provide expert advice on AWS cloud adoption and migration strategies.

    • Develop tailored cloud solutions that align with business goals and drive efficiency.

    • Train client teams on AWS best practices and operational management.

  • Required Skills

    • Strong understanding of AWS services and how they can solve business challenges.

    • Excellent communication and presentation skills to convey complex concepts to non-technical stakeholders.

    • Relevant AWS certifications, such as AWS Certified Solutions Architect or AWS Certified Cloud Practitioner.
